Thinking about buying this tomorrow.... Should I Do It?

Well I've been without an adventure tourer for about a year now and I'm finally at a point where I can afford to go out and buy one. I've had a couple 640 Adventures in the past and loved them, now I'm considering buying this VERY FARKLED out 2003 650 Dakar. I know I'll like the Dakar better on the road but is the WP suspension upgrade on a Dakar enough to make it as dirt-worthey as the KTM (or close)?

Is this bike going to be as fun in the dirt as it appears?
I've never ridden a Dakar off road but I have read all the info about them... Does anyone on ADV have one like this?

How important are the differences between the 03 carb and 04 efi twin spark models?
